With a high 300 kpsi, this rug reflects the time-honored weaving tradition of the region with high quality craftsmanship that have made Tabriz rugs so popular across the ages. An heirloom you can bequeath to your posterity. The pile is a combination of high-quality wool and silk. The natural wool adds not only years to the rug, but also provides dirt-repellent qualities and thermal insulation. The silk, on the other hand, provides a unique shine to the rug which seems to transform when viewed from different angles. The rug features the quintessential Mahi pattern with a simple medallion pattern that starts at the center of the rug and grows outwards. This part represents the concentric circles formed by dropping a pebble into a still pond.
